Transaction Costs in the Preparation of Scientific Publications

V. Ya. Gelman ()

Economics of Science, 2022, vol. 8, issue 2

Abstract: Preparation of scientific publications includes transaction costs as an integral part. The aim of the work was to analyze the changes over the past 50 years in transaction costs in the publication process and the impact of these costs on the results of publication activities. The article discusses the changes that have taken place in the procedure for choosing a publishing house, methods of the manuscript design, translation of the text, compiling a list of references, interaction with publishers and other issues of preparing scientific publications. It is shown that the reduction of transaction costs is one of the most important ways to increase the scientific and publication activity of teachers and researchers.
